The Flatfile CLI is a command-line tool that simplifies the integration process with Flatfile by providing developers with commands to manage and configure their integration from their local environment.
Usage: flatfile [options] [command]
Flatfile CLI
Options:
-V, --version output the version number
-h, --help display help for command
Commands:
deploy [options] [file] Deploy your project as a Flatfile Agent
develop|dev [file] [options] [file] Deploy your project as a Flatfile Agent
create:env [options] Create an Environment
deploy
Usage: flatfile deploy [options] [file]
Deploy your project as a Flatfile Agent
Options:
-k, --token <url> the authentication token to use (or set env FLATFILE_API_KEY or FLATFILE_BEARER_TOKEN)
-h, --api-url <url> (optional) the API URL to use (or set env FLATFILE_API_URL)
--help display help for command
develop
Usage: flatfile develop|dev [file] [options] [file]
Deploy your project as a Flatfile Agent
Options:
-k, --token <string> the authentication token to use (or set env FLATFILE_API_KEY or FLATFILE_BEARER_TOKEN)
-h, --api-url <url> (optional) the API URL to use (or set env FLATFILE_API_URL)
-e, --env <string> (optional) the Environment to use (or set env FLATFILE_ENVIRONMENT_ID)
--help display help for command
create:env
Usage: flatfile create:env [options]
Create an Environment
Options:
-n, --name <name> the name of the environment to create
-k, --key <key> the API Key to use
-s, --secret <secret> the API Secret to use
-h, --help display help for command
